1Whisk together peanut butter, coconut milk, maple syrup, sriracha, sesame oil, soy sauce, salt, pepper, garlic, ginger, and lime juice in a large bowl. Set aside.
2Heat a cast iron pan over medium-high heat for 2-3 minutes. Place 4 tofu cubes on each skewer.
3Add oil to the pan and sear the tofu, seasoning with salt and pepper. Sear on all four sides, about 1-2 minutes per side, until golden brown.
4Pour half the peanut sauce over the tofu in the pan. Continue to flip and sear for another 1-2 minutes per side.
5Serve tofu skewers over rice. Finish with extra peanut sauce, cilantro, scallion, crushed peanuts, sesame seeds, and chili crisp.
